Oregon lawmakers move to recriminalize drugs after massive rise in fentanyl overdose deaths | The Gateway Expert

A few years ago, Oregon decided to decriminalize drug use, perhaps in an effort to further demonstrate its progressive values. Things didn’t go as planned.

In addition to a sharp increase in crime and homelessness, Portland and other areas of the state have seen a dramatic increase in drug-related deaths, many of them due to fentanyl use.

Now lawmakers are pushing to recriminalize drug use, and Democrats are backing the effort, too.

The Oregon Capital Chronicle reports:

In the first vote, the committee approves the controversial bill dismantling Measure 110

Oregon lawmakers on the Joint Committee on Addiction voted Tuesday night in favor of a proposal to backtrack on Measure 110 and reshape the state’s approach to the drug addiction and overdose crisis after months of planning and three intense weeks of debate and re-elaboration of the proposal.

The committee’s bipartisan 10-2 vote to send the bill to the House came after harrowing testimony from a series of hours-long meetings from family members who have lost loved ones to fentanyl, as well as opposition from civil rights defenders and public defense lawyers. To become law, the bill must pass the House and Senate and be signed by Governor Tina Kotek.

Democrats, who control the legislature, say they have enough support to pass it.
